A PhD in Animal Physiology that includes modules such as Biostatistics, Clinical Biochemistry, Advanced Endocrinology, Advanced Systematic Physiology, and Advanced Immunology provides students with a comprehensive understanding of the physiological processes in animals. This program equips students with statistical tools for analyzing biological data through Biostatistics and explores biochemical principles relevant to animal health via Clinical Biochemistry. Specialized courses like Advanced Endocrinology and Advanced Systematic Physiology delve into hormonal regulation and systemic functions, while Advanced Immunology focuses on immune responses in animals. This combination prepares graduates for careers in academia, research, or industry, enabling them to conduct original research and contribute to advancements in animal health and welfare. The program typically involves developing a hypothesis, conducting qualitative and quantitative experiments, and presenting research findings in a dissertation.
